WebbContact Us. Structural engineering is a branch of civil engineering that is concerned with the structural design of man-made structures. Often described as designing the ‘bones and muscles’ of structures, these engineers need to understand the rigidity, stability and strength of both buildings and non-building structures. Webb3 okt. 2024 · Uses of Structural Steel Structural Steel is the most widely used engineering and building material on the planet and is commonly used in modern construction. Because of its constructability and high strength-to-weight ratio, Structural Steel is used to build today's highest structures. Webb22 mars 2024 · What Does A Structural Engineer Do? A structural engineer primarily designs and inspects buildings or other projects like dams, tunnels, or bridges. They make sketches, computer-aided or 3-D models to design the building or project.
